Sufforin Poisoning

Caused by being injected with Sufforin.

  0-25 (Others): "The patient’s symptoms are barely detectable, but may indicate poisoning."
25-50 (Others): "The patient is seemingly sick, and without a prompt treatment they will only get worse."
50-100 (Others): "The patient has been poisoned and is unable to move. Unless an antidote is found, the patient will eventually die in agony."

0-100 (Self): "Your vision seems to be getting blurry and you feel the urgent need to regurgitate."

       Cause of Death: "Died of sufforin poisoning."
Cause of Death (Self): "You have died of sufforin poisoning."
